What a mental health crisis looks like in the genuine world
People ask what is a mental health crisis and how to recognize when to action in. The answer is context driven. A crisis can be intense suicidality, extreme panic with impaired functioning, psychosis with disorganised behaviour, or an abrupt trauma reaction. The string that connects these with each other is imminent risk to self or others, or a level of impairment that protects against a person from meeting standard needs in the moment.
In a storage facility setup, a worker may throw devices during a panic attack. In an institution, a trainee might take out entirely and stop reacting after a terrible disclosure. In a client service setting, a personnel might express sadness and mean self injury after an efficiency review. None of these situations sit nicely inside one diagnosis, yet all can call for a measured crisis mental health response.
The 11379NAT mental health course offers you a choice tree for these moments. It assists you discover what matters: declarations of intent, accessibility to ways, agitation, orientation, capability to authorization, and instant safety risks. You find out to determine urgency, then pick the least invasive choice that maintains every person safe.

What you actually find out: skills you will certainly use on day one
The heart of excellent training is transferability. After the emergency treatment mental health course, you must have the ability to stroll back right into your workplace and react in a different way the same day. Here is what that resembles in practice.
You will know just how to open a conversation without collaring the person. You will exercise phrases that show care without making assurances you can not maintain. Your body language will certainly transform. You will quit blocking departures, you will measure your distance, and you will view your hands.
You will certainly have a list in your go to suicidality. You will ask about intent, plan, indicates, duration, previous attempts, and safety aspects. You will do it plainly, without euphemisms, due to the fact that unclear concerns lead to unclear answers.
You will comprehend psychosis red flags. If a person reports listening to a voice commanding activity, you will certainly explore content and controllability before deciding whether to escalate. If you see disorientation or unexpected paranoia, you will concentrate on ecological calm and selections as opposed to confrontation.
You will enhance your referrals. Rather than informing a person to see a GP, you will certainly use to call the center with each other and book a time, or connect them to an EAP in the room. You will recognize the ideal numbers for situation lines and when to tip up to emergency situation services.
You will document realities. "Customer stated 'I feel harmful at home, I concealed in the washroom for two hours'" is both more clear and more secure than "client seemed troubled." The training course will educate what to videotape, what to leave out, and exactly how to store notes in line with privacy law.

First help for psychological health in the workplace
Plenty of groups currently have physical initial aiders. Incorporating first aid for mental health is a logical following action. The functional difficulty is creating a clear boundary between both without siloing. I suggest combining rosters so that at the very least one physical emergency treatment officer and one mental health support officer are on each shift. Train them together on incident circulation so they know when to call each various other in. For instance, a panic episode can mimic a clinical issue, and a hypoglycemic event can resemble complication from psychosis. Cross recognition avoids the wrong response.
It helps to install easy signs and quick referral cards near emergency treatment kits. Include dilemma lines, neighborhood severe care numbers, and basic do nots: do not limit unless there is prompt danger to life, do not threaten consequences, do not promise discretion you can not keep. Keep the tone sensible, not clinical.
Documentation and personal privacy: little errors, huge consequences
A typical pain factor in crisis mental health course training is documents. Over share and you take the chance of violations. Under share and you leave the next -responder blind. The functional pleasant area resembles this: adhere to observable realities and straight quotes, capture risk indicators and actions taken, log that you educated and when, and note concurred following steps. Stay clear of conjecture, medical diagnosis labels, or subjective adjectives. Store documents where your plan states they belong, not in individual notebooks or straight messages.
If in doubt, ask your privacy officer or HR. The legislation does not anticipate perfection, it anticipates reasonable actions to secure sensitive details and to share on a requirement to know basis. A well created first aid for mental health course will certainly pierce this till it ends up being habit.
